Anna Zaks authored
The symbol-aware stack hint combines the checker-provided message with the information about how the symbol was passed to the callee: as a parameter or a return value. For malloc, the generated messages look like this : "Returning from 'foo'; released memory via 1st parameter" "Returning from 'foo'; allocated memory via 1st parameter" "Returning from 'foo'; allocated memory returned" "Returning from 'foo'; reallocation of 1st parameter failed" (We are yet to handle cases when the symbol is a field in a struct or an array element.) llvm-svn: 152962

Jordy Rose authored
[analyzer] Remove AggExprVisitor, a dead class that assisted in visiting C++ expressions with a "base object", because the CFG is now linearized. The only use of AggExprVisitor was in #if 0 code (the analyzer's incomplete C++ support), so there is no actual behavioral change anyway. llvm-svn: 152856

Anna Zaks authored
BFS should give slightly better performance. Ex: Suppose, we have two roots R1 and R2. A callee function C is reachable through both. However, C is not inlined when analyzing R1 due to inline stack depth limit. With DFS, C will be analyzed as top level even though it would be analyzed as inlined through R2. On the other hand, BFS could avoid analyzing C as top level. llvm-svn: 152652

Ted Kremenek authored
[analyzer] fix regression in analyzer of NOT actually aborting on Stmts it doesn't understand. We registered as aborted, but didn't treat such cases as sinks in the ExplodedGraph. Along the way, add basic support for CXXCatchStmt, expanding the set of code we actually analyze (hopefully correctly). Fixes: <rdar://problem/10892489> llvm-svn: 152468

Anna Zaks authored
We do not reanalyze a function, which has already been analyzed as an inlined callee. As per PRELIMINARY testing, this gives over 50% run time reduction on some benchmarks without decreasing of the number of bugs found. Turning the mode on by default. llvm-svn: 152440

Ted Kremenek authored
Essentially, a bug centers around a story for various symbols and regions. We should only include the path diagnostic events that relate to those symbols and regions. The pruning is done by associating a set of interesting symbols and regions with a BugReporter, which can be modified at BugReport creation or by BugReporterVisitors. This patch reduces the diagnostics emitted in several of our test cases. I've vetted these as having desired behavior. The only regression is a missing null check diagnostic for the return value of realloc() in test/Analysis/malloc-plist.c. This will require some investigation to fix, and I have added a FIXME to the test case. llvm-svn: 152361
